Job Title: Dedicated TOC Network Engineer (1 year FTC) - 2 Roles Available!
We’re seeking a skilled and highly focused Dedicated TOC Network Engineer to support the delivery of live sports broadcasts for a major British football league.
You will be working in a cutting-edge, 24/7 technical operations environment, supporting tier-1 global broadcasts.
You will join a high-performance team focused on live network and video delivery and gain deep expertise in advanced IP media transport and video encoding platforms.
Responsibilities:
Coordinate and manage all technical aspects of live sports transmissions including check-in, configuration, and monitoring.
Perform advanced monitoring and troubleshooting across IP networks (Arista, Net Insight), video encoders (Mediakind, Appear), and system infrastructure (Linux/Windows).
Support incident management by investigating and resolving issues, producing detailed reports, and participating in post-incident reviews.
Maintain and improve documentation, workflows, and infrastructure relating to the client-specific technology stack.
Work collaboratively with internal teams, suppliers, and clients in a high-pressure live environment.
Participate in matchday coverage rotas (shift-based, non-overnight) including weekends and some holidays.
Ideal Experience Required:
Proven experience in a network or broadcast engineering role, ideally within live transmission environments.
Strong understanding of IP media transport protocols: RTP, ST 2022-7, SRT, UDP, Multicast.
Experience with network equipment (Cisco, Arista, Net Insight) and professional encoders (Mediakind, Appear).
Familiarity with video monitoring tools (TAG, Bridgetech) and system monitoring platforms (Zabbix, Grafana).
Excellent troubleshooting, communication, and documentation skills.
Ability to thrive under pressure and maintain focus during live events.
Willingness to work flexible, event-based hours.
